Artists, Releases and Creations should be commitable. The act of commiting should be conscious and make it clear, that further changes afterwards possibly imply dispute processes.

# Notes

* visibility (adjust queries!)
* own uncomitted objects should only be addable to other own uncommited objects
* one should never be able to view/add uncommited objects of others
* default list: all uncommited objects
* translation
* Entwürfe / Drafts
* Entwurf veröffentlichen / Publish draft
* commit list/confirmation: one form controller with two stages
* web user should be able to distinguish private/public fields (after commit)
